repo.or.cz
/
Samba.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
socket_wrapper: make pcap code more portable
2008-03-17
Stefan Metzm
a
che
r
socket_wrapper
:
mak
e
pcap cod
e
more portab
l
e
commit
|
commitdiff
|
tree
2008-03-15
Stefa
n
Metzmacher
pvfs_open: set h
-
>have_opendb_entry directly after
.
.
.
commit
|
commitdiff
|
tree
2008-03-15
S
t
ef
a
n M
e
tz
m
acher
pvfs_open: the pvfs_
o
db_retry structs need
t
o
be child
r
en
.
.
.
commit
|
commitdiff
|
tree
2008-03-15
Stefan Metzmach
e
r
p
vfs_
u
n
l
ink:
d
isable async re
t
r
ies for wildcard deletes
commit
|
commitdiff
|
tree
2008-03-15
Stefan Metzma
c
her
messagi
n
g: fix a v
a
lgrind warning on 64bit
hosts zero
.
.
.
commit
|
commitdiff
|
tree
2008-03-14
Stef
a
n M
e
tzmacher
swig: reg
e
ne
r
ate
_wrap
.
c file
s
commit
|
commitdiff
|
tree
2008-03-14
Stefan Metzm
a
ch
e
r
swig
:
make the code
m
ore portable
and use NT_STATUS
_
V
.
.
.
commit
|
commitdiff
|
tree
2008-03-13
Stef
a
n
M
etz
m
ac
h
er
build: compile_e
t
a
lso needs
in
e
t_a
t
on()
commit
|
commitdiff
|
tree
2008-03-13
Stefan Metzmach
e
r
bu
i
ld: we d
o
n
't rely on bash yet:-) '
=
=
'
s
h
o
uld b
e
.
.
.
commit
|
commitdiff
|
tree
2008-03-13
Stefan Metzma
c
her
confi
g
ure: when detecting python we
s
hould di
s
able
.
.
.
commit
|
commitdiff
|
tree
2008-03-12
Stefan Metzmacher
pvfs_
o
pen: retry pvfs
_
open(
)
a
fter a
n
EGAIN or EWOULDBLOCK
.
.
.
commit
|
commitdiff
|
tree
2008-03-12
Stefan Metzma
c
her
pv
f
s_open:
p
ass O_NONBL
O
CK t
o
open() so that we'll
.
.
.
commit
|
commitdiff
|
tree
2008-03-12
Stefan Metzmacher
o
p
e
ndb_tdb: us
e
sys_lease to setup k
e
r
n
el oplocks
commit
|
commitdiff
|
tree
2008-03-12
Ste
f
an Metzmach
e
r
ntvfs/s
y
sdep: implement li
n
ux k
e
rn
e
l
oploc
k
s b
a
sed
.
.
.
commit
|
commitdiff
|
tree
2008-03-12
S
t
e
f
a
n
Metzmacher
ntvfs/s
y
sdep: add sys_lease ab
s
tracti
o
n to
l
ater supp
o
rt
.
.
.
commit
|
commitdiff
|
tree
2008-03-12
Stefan Metzmacher
pvf
s
_o
p
en: pass down &f->handle->f
d
to odb_open_f
i
le(
)
commit
|
commitdiff
|
tree
2008-03-12
Stefan M
e
tzmach
e
r
op
e
ndb: p
a
ss down a po
i
nter to th
e
fd in odb_op
e
n_
f
i
l
e()
commit
|
commitdiff
|
tree
2008-03-12
S
tefa
n
M
e
tzm
a
c
h
er
ntv
f
s/ci
f
s:
fix
t
he fnum on R
A
W_RENAME_NTTR
A
NS
commit
|
commitdiff
|
tree
2008-03-12
Stefan
Me
t
zmache
r
p
vfs_ren
a
me:
implement RAW_RENA
M
E_NTTRANS as noop as
.
.
.
commit
|
commitdiff
|
tree
2008-03-12
Stefan Metzm
a
ch
e
r
RA
W
-RENA
M
E: w2k3
j
ust ignores a NTTRANS
-
R
EN
A
M
E
!
commit
|
commitdiff
|
tree
2008-03-12
Stef
a
n Metzmacher
R
AW-ST
R
EAMS: do a exit on the sessi
o
n after each sub
.
.
.
commit
|
commitdiff
|
tree
2008-03-12
Stefan Me
t
zmacher
RAW-STREAMS: do w
h
at
the
comme
n
ts say
commit
|
commitdiff
|
tree
2008-03-11
S
tefan
Metzmacher
RAW-SEARCH: skip RESU
M
E_KEY tests against samba3
commit
|
commitdiff
|
tree
2008-03-11
Stefan
Metzm
a
c
h
er
pvfs: retu
r
n NT_STA
T
US_NOT_IM
P
LEMENTED on R
A
W_RENAME_NT
T
RANS
commit
|
commitdiff
|
tree
2008-03-11
Stefa
n
Metz
m
a
c
her
smb_
s
erver: pas
s
down RAW_RENAME_NTT
R
A
N
S to
the ntvfs
.
.
.
commit
|
commitdiff
|
tree
2008-03-11
Stefan M
e
tzmacher
ev
e
nts_signal: pass down the correct siginfo_t struct
.
.
.
commit
|
commitdiff
|
tree
2008-03-08
St
e
fan Metzm
a
cher
opendb_tdb: keep
s
truct opendb_file arroun
d
for the
.
.
.
commit
|
commitdiff
|
tree
2008-03-08
Stefan Metz
m
a
che
r
opendb_t
d
b
:
corre
c
tly initial
i
ze modified to false
commit
|
commitdiff
|
tree
2008-03-08
Ste
f
an Metzma
c
h
er
w
e now define PACKAGE_BUGREP
O
RT i
n
config
.
h
commit
|
commitdiff
|
tree
2008-03-07
Stefan Metzmacher
pvfs_open: fix
t
he odb_open_file() callers
commit
|
commitdiff
|
tree
2008-03-07
Stefan Metzm
a
cher
opendb: force o
d
b
_c
a
n
_open() before odb_open_
f
ile()
commit
|
commitdiff
|
tree
2008-03-07
St
e
f
an Metzmac
h
er
p
vfs_open: always call odb_can_open() before odb_open_file
(
)
commit
|
commitdiff
|
tree
2008-03-07
Stefan Metzmache
r
ope
n
db_tdb:
p
ass down st
r
uct
messaging_
c
ontext directly
.
.
.
commit
|
commitdiff
|
tree
2008-03-07
Stefan Me
t
zmacher
vfs_cifs: d
i
sa
b
l
e level2 oplocks if t
h
e
fron
t
end client
.
.
.
commit
|
commitdiff
|
tree
2008-03-07
Amin Aze
z
Use
32 bit
s
torage for
n
t
t
rans counts
commit
|
commitdiff
|
tree
2008-03-06
Stefan Met
z
macher
RAW-OPLOCK:
rename _ac
k
_to_lev
e
lII(
)
-
> ac
k
_to_given()
commit
|
commitdiff
|
tree
2008-03-06
Stefan Metzmacher
RAW-
O
P
LOCK: add BATCH24 t
e
st another case with a connection
.
.
.
commit
|
commitdiff
|
tree
2008-03-06
Stefan Metzm
a
che
r
RAW-OPLOCK: add
BATCH23 and test
wi
t
h a con
n
ect
i
on
.
.
.
commit
|
commitdiff
|
tree
2008-03-06
S
t
e
fan Metzm
a
che
r
RAW-OPLOCK: remov
e
unused vars
commit
|
commitdiff
|
tree
2008-03-06
Stefan Metzmacher
pvf
s
_open: pass down
allo
w
_
l
evel_II_oplock t
o
odb_
o
pen
_
file()
commit
|
commitdiff
|
tree
2008-03-06
Ste
f
an Metzm
a
cher
opendb:
a
d
d
a
l
low_level_II_
o
plock parameter to odb_open_file()
commit
|
commitdiff
|
tree
2008-03-06
Stefan Metz
m
acher
p
vfs_open: fix cras
h
/leak in cas
e
pvfs
_
set
u
p_opl
o
ck
.
.
.
commit
|
commitdiff
|
tree
2008-03-06
Stefan Met
z
macher
ntv
f
s: pass d
o
wn the client capabilit
i
es i
n
to
the ntvfs
.
.
.
commit
|
commitdiff
|
tree
2008-03-06
S
tef
a
n M
e
tzmac
h
er
libc
l
i/ra
w
: make
it po
s
sible to n
o
t send CAP_LEVEL_II_OPLOCKS
commit
|
commitdiff
|
tree
2008-03-04
St
e
fan Metzm
a
che
r
selfte
s
t: use t
h
e
sam
e
oplocktimeout
f
or smb
t
orture
.
.
.
commit
|
commitdiff
|
tree
2008-03-04
Stefan Metzm
a
che
r
RAW-OPLOCK: add BATCH
2
2 and
t
est the behavior of oplock
.
.
.
commit
|
commitdiff
|
tree
2008-03-04
S
t
efan Metzmacher
RAW-OPLOC
K
: add BATCH21: a self writ
e
wit
h
an oplock
.
.
.
commit
|
commitdiff
|
tree
2008-03-04
Stefan Me
t
zmacher
pvfs_oplock: auto releas
e
oplocks afte
r
a
timeout
commit
|
commitdiff
|
tree
2008-03-04
St
e
fan Met
z
mac
h
er
pvfs_oplock: only a break level2
o
pl
o
c
ks
.
.
.
commit
|
commitdiff
|
tree
2008-03-04
St
e
fan Met
z
m
a
c
h
er
pvfs_
o
plock: m
o
ve pv
f
s_op
l
ock_rel
e
ase() parts
i
nto
.
.
.
commit
|
commitdiff
|
tree
2008-03-04
St
e
fa
n
M
e
t
zm
a
c
h
e
r
build:
fi
x
the buil
d
with --enable-automatic-dependen
c
i
es=y
e
s
commit
|
commitdiff
|
tree
2008-03-01
Stefan Metzmacher
p
v
fs
_
r
ename:
m
o
v
e odb_rename()
o
nto pvfs_do_rename()
commit
|
commitdiff
|
tree
2008-02-29
Stefan Metzmacher
RAW-SFIL
E
INFO-REN
A
ME
:
test r
e
nam
i
ng of
d
i
r
ec
t
o
ries
.
.
.
commit
|
commitdiff
|
tree
2008-02-29
Stefa
n
Metzmacher
RAW-SFILEINFO-R
E
NAME
:
test
r
e
naming by path while a
.
.
.
commit
|
commitdiff
|
tree
2008-02-29
Stef
a
n M
e
tz
m
acher
pv
f
s_setfileinfo: support rena
m
ing
o
f directories
commit
|
commitdiff
|
tree
2008-02-29
Stefan Metzmacher
se
l
ftest: we pass RAW-
O
PLOCK BATCH19 a
n
d 20 now
commit
|
commitdiff
|
tree
2008-02-29
Stefan Metzmacher
pvfs_setfileinfo:
t
e
l
l
the opendb
about renam
e
s
commit
|
commitdiff
|
tree
2008-02-29
Stefan
M
etzmacher
pvfs: us
e
pvfs_r
e
solv
e
_
name_h
a
n
d
le() in qfileinf
o
and
.
.
.
commit
|
commitdiff
|
tree
2008-02-29
Stefan Met
z
macher
p
vfs
_
resolve: add pv
f
s_res
o
lve_name_handle()
commit
|
commitdiff
|
tree
2008-02-29
Stef
a
n
M
e
tzmacher
RAW-C
H
K
P
AT
H
:
also u
s
e qpa
t
hin
f
o NA
M
E_I
N
FO a
n
d check
.
.
.
commit
|
commitdiff
|
tree
2008-02-29
Stefan Met
z
macher
p
v
fs_resolve: "\\"
a
n
d
a t
r
ailing "\" need
to be reduced
commit
|
commitdiff
|
tree
2008-02-29
Stefan Me
t
zmacher
p
v
f
s_reso
l
ve: fix e
n
d
l
ess l
o
o
p
w
ith
trailing "
.
.
"
commit
|
commitdiff
|
tree
2008-02-29
Stefan Metzmach
e
r
opendb:
a
d
d
o
db_g
e
t
_path()
commit
|
commitdiff
|
tree
2008-02-29
Stefan Metz
m
acher
pvfs_op
e
n: make pvf
s
_
locki
n
g
_
key() non st
a
tic
commit
|
commitdiff
|
tree
2008-02-28
Stefa
n
M
e
tzmacher
pvfs_open:
f
i
x
c
a
llers of o
d
b_get_delete_on_close()
commit
|
commitdiff
|
tree
2008-02-28
Stef
a
n
Metzmacher
o
pendb: only return de
l
ete_on_close on odb_get_del
e
t
e
_on_c
l
o
s
e()
commit
|
commitdiff
|
tree
2008-02-28
S
t
efan Metzma
c
her
pvfs: remove unu
s
ed a
r
gs from p
v
fs_de
l
ete
_
on_
c
lose
_
set(
)
commit
|
commitdiff
|
tree
2008-02-28
Stefan Metzm
a
cher
pvfs
_
open: us
e
th
e
delete_pat
h
o
f
o
d
b_c
l
o
s
e_file()
commit
|
commitdiff
|
tree
2008-02-28
Stefan Metzm
a
che
r
open
d
b: return the path
t
hat shou
l
d
be
deleted in od
b
_close_
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
Stefan Metz
m
acher
unixinfo
.
id
l
: don't use
utf
8
strin
g
anymor
e
commit
|
commitdiff
|
tree
2008-02-27
Stefa
n
Metzmac
h
er
RAW-OPLOCK:
be more
s
trict
w
i
th
s
hare modes a
g
a
i
nst
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
Stefan Metzmacher
selftest: sam
b
a4 doesn
'
t pass
R
AW-OPLOCK BATC
H
19 und
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
Stefan
M
etzmach
e
r
R
AW
-
OPLO
C
K: u
s
e torture_result
(
TORTURE_FA
I
L) so that
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
S
tefan Metzma
c
her
R
AW-O
P
L
O
CK: add BATCH
2
0
test renamin
g
via se
t
pathin
f
o
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
Stefan Me
t
zmacher
R
AW-OPLOCK: add BATCH19
t
est re
n
aming via
setp
a
thinfo
commit
|
commitdiff
|
tree
2008-02-27
Stefan Metzmacher
RAW-OPLOCK
:
ad
d
BA
T
C
H18 test a ntre
n
a
m
e with
F
L
A
G_RENAME
commit
|
commitdiff
|
tree
2008-02-27
Ste
f
an M
e
tzmacher
RAW-OPLOC
K
:
add BA
T
CH17 test
r
e
n
a
me on a f
i
l
e
w
ith
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
Ste
f
an Metz
m
a
ch
e
r
RA
W
-
OPLOCK:
add EXCLISIVE6 test
a
rename on
a
file
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
Stefan
Metzm
a
c
her
RAW-OPLOCK: add EXCL
U
SIVE
5
to test attribute o
n
l
y
w
ith
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
Stefa
n
Metzmach
e
r
R
AW-OPLOCK: add BATCH16 and tests attribu
t
e
on
l
y
w
ith
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
S
tef
a
n
Metzmacher
p
vfs_r
e
nam
e
: w
e
need a do a odb_
r
e
name() after p
v
fs_
d
o_rename(
)
commit
|
commitdiff
|
tree
2008-02-27
Stefan Metzmach
e
r
pv
f
s_rename: add retr
y
logic after s
h
ar
i
ng
v
iolation
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
Ste
f
an
M
etzmacher
opendb_
t
d
b
: EXCLUSIVE o
p
lock use the same
m
atchi
n
g
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
S
tefan Metzmacher
RAW-
O
PLO
C
K
:
add
E
XCL
U
SIVE4
a
attr
i
bute only
o
pen
d
o
e
s
n
.
.
.
commit
|
commitdiff
|
tree
2008-02-27
Stefan Metz
m
acher
R
A
W
-
OPLOCK: add EXCLUSIVE3
commit
|
commitdiff
|
tree
2008-02-27
Stefan M
e
tzmacher
RAW-
O
PLOCK: ad
d
EX
C
L
US
I
VE2
commit
|
commitdiff
|
tree
2008-02-27
Stefan Me
t
zmach
e
r
RAW
-
OPLOCK:
r
ename t
e
s
t
(
NOR
M
AL => EXCL
U
SIVE1
)
commit
|
commitdiff
|
tree
2008-02-26
Stefan Met
z
ma
c
her
R
A
W
-OPLOCK:
BATCH15: make sure a qpathinfo doesn't
.
.
.
commit
|
commitdiff
|
tree
2008-02-26
Stefan
M
etzm
a
c
h
er
opend
b
_
t
d
b: with break_to
_
no
n
e attribute only opens
.
.
.
commit
|
commitdiff
|
tree
2008-02-26
Ste
f
an Metzmacher
pvfs_op
e
n:
p
ass down an access mask to pvfs_can_u
p
date_file_
.
.
.
commit
|
commitdiff
|
tree
2008-02-26
Stefan Metz
m
a
cher
pvfs_qfileinfo: down di
s
card the ret
u
r
n va
l
ue of pvfs_c
a
n_stat()
commit
|
commitdiff
|
tree
2008-02-26
St
e
fan Metzmacher
pvfs_open: pass down
an access mask in pvfs_
c
a
n_sta
t
()
commit
|
commitdiff
|
tree
2008-02-26
St
e
fan Metzm
a
cher
pvfs
_
open: pass
NT
C
REATEX_DISP_OPE
N
to odb_can_open(
)
commit
|
commitdiff
|
tree
2008-02-26
Stefan Metzm
a
cher
BAS
E
-DEFER_OPE
N
: be less strict wit
h
to late responses
commit
|
commitdiff
|
tree
2008-02-26
Stefan Me
t
zmacher
se
l
ftest: Sam
b
a4 passes all oplocks
t
e
sts now
commit
|
commitdiff
|
tree
2008-02-26
Stefan M
e
tz
m
acher
pvfs
_
setpathinfo: retr
y
s
etpa
t
hinf
o
after oplock not
.
.
.
commit
|
commitdiff
|
tree
2008-02-26
Stefan Metzmacher
pv
f
s_open: ad
d
pvfs_can_updat
e
_file_si
z
e()
commit
|
commitdiff
|
tree
2008-02-26
S
tefan Metzmacher
pvfs_unlink: ret
r
y unlin
k
after opl
o
c
k
not g
r
anted
commit
|
commitdiff
|
tree
2008-02-26
Stefan Metzmacher
p
v
fs: add posix:oplock
t
imeout=3
0
op
t
ion
commit
|
commitdiff
|
tree
2008-02-26
Stefa
n
M
e
t
z
mache
r
pv
f
s_
s
etfileinfo
:
brea
k
l
e
vel2 opl
o
cks
o
n setfi
l
einfo
.
.
.
commit
|
commitdiff
|
tree
next